Preparing the Hard Drive

Before installing OS/2 Warp 4.5.x versions, the BIOS Setup and Preparingthe Hard Drive sections must be performed. If these preliminary steps havebeen completed, proceed to the Installing OS/2 Warp 4.5 manual. Thisprocedure prepares the hard drive for the operating system installation.

NOTE It is assumed that at this point, the BIOS has been configured and theOS/2 installer boot CD, labeled OS/2 Warp 4, IBM, Version 4.5.2,Installation (disk 1 of 2) has been inserted into the CDROM drive, and thesystem has just been powered up or rebooted.

1. After a few moments, the following IBM OS/2 Warp Setup andInstallation screen will appear, requesting the second OS/2 Warp disk.Place the OS/2 Warp 4 CD labeled OS/2 Warp 4, IBM, Version4.5.2, Installation (disk 2 of 2) (P/N 50550001) into the drive, andpress [Enter].

2. After a few moments, the following informational Welcome! screenwill appear. Press [Enter] to continue the loading process.

3. Depending on the initial condition of the hard drive at this point, oneof 2 different blue screens with white text will appear.

� If the message at the top of the next blue screen is Volumes TooSmall (see step 16 for an example), the installer found no harddrive volumes that OS/2 can be installed on. This would be normalif the drive was new and no volumes have been created on it, or ifall previously created volumes have already been deleted. In thiscase, go directly to step 16 where the LVM utility will be used tocreate a volume.

� If the message at the top of the next screen is OS/2 Warp Version4 Installation (as illustrated below), one or more volumes currentlyexist on the drive. The next 12 steps will remove that volumeallowing the installation to proceed from a known state.

4. Press [Enter] to proceed. The Installation Volume Selection screenwill appear.

5. Use the up and down arrow keys as required to select option 2 -Specify a different volume, then press [Enter]. The ModifyingVolumes Warning screen will appear, warning that all previous dataon the drive will be lost and that the data should be backed up beforeproceeding. It is assumed at this point the no valuable data exists onthe drive.

6. Assuming the warning does not apply, press [Enter] to proceed. TheLogical Volumes Management Tool - Logical View screen willappear, offering some basic information and only 1 option.

7. Press [Enter] to continue. The Logical Volumes Management Tool- Logical View screen will now display information about the drive’scurrent status.

8. The upper portion of the Logical Volume Management Tool screendisplays information relating to the currently defined volumes on thedrives installed in the system. In this case, the top line shows a 19092MB HPFS volume that is defined as the machine’s c: drive. Thevolume has the name OS/2 and has been set to installable. This volumeis highlighted in blue, indicating that it has been selected. Othersystems may show different values than those shown here, andadditional volumes may be defined.

The next line down shows similar information relating to the CD.

The line at the bottom of the screen shows some basic informationrelating to the hard drive hardware the volume selected at the top ofthe screen has been created on.

Use the up and down arrow keys as required to select the volume that isto be removed. This will typically be the c: drive volume as shown inthe above example. Once the volume to be removed has been selected,press [Enter]. The menu illustrated below will appear.

9. Use the up and down arrow keys as required to select Delete thevolume, then press [Enter]. The Volume ID popup shown below willappear.

NOTE It is normal for the Volume ID to be different than the Volume ID (OS/2)shown in this document.

10. Press [Enter] once again and the popup menu shown below willappear, offering a last chance to not remove the volume.

11. Use the up and down arrow keys as required to select Delete thevolume, then press [Enter]. The selected volume will now beremoved.

12. Press F3 to exit the Logical Volume Manager utility. The followingpopup will appear.

13. Use the up and down arrow keys as needed to select Save thechanges and exit, then press [Enter]. The following warning willappear.

14. The system will not be bootable at this point so ignore the warning.Press [Enter] to exit LVM. The following instructions will bedisplayed.

15. Reinsert the OS/2 installer boot CD (P/N 50550101), labeled OS/2Warp 4, IBM, Version 4.5.2, Installation (disk 1 of 2) into theCDROM drive, and reboot the system as instructed.

Return to Step 1 of these instructions.

16. The following blue screen with the message Volumes Too Smallshould be displayed. This indicates that there are no volumes on thehard drive that OS/2 can be installed on.

Press [Enter] to enter the LVM utility where volumes will be created.The following Modifying Volumes Warning screen will appear.

17. Press [Enter] to continue.

18. The Logical Volume Management Tool screen appears, indicatingthe minimum size the drive can be. Press [Enter] to continue.

19. The Logical Volume Management Tool - Logical View screenappears. This is the OS/2 LVM utilities main screen. Only the CDROMdrive will be shown at this point as the CD will be the only valid IDEdevice until the hard drive is configured. Press [Enter] to get to theOptions menu.

20. The options shown in black type are currently unavailable. The 2options in white are currently available, Create a new volume, andInstall boot manager. Use the up or down arrow keys as necessary toselect Create a new volume. Press [Enter].

21. A new menu appears offering 2 options. Select Create a volume thatcan be made bootable and press [Enter].

22. The next menu allows selecting the drive letter to be created. Select C:as the drive letter and press [Enter].

23. Next, enter a name for the volume that is to be created. Any name willwork, but for consistency, Universal recommends using OS2. Enter thevolume name and press [Enter].

24. An alert box containing some basic instructions will appear next. Press[Enter] to continue.

25. The Logical Volume Management Tool - Physical View screenwill now be active. This screen shows the physical hard drive size inMB, the amount of unused (free) space, and volume information. Thisexample shows a physical hard drive size of 19092 MB (from a systemwith a new 20 GB drive). No volumes are shown at this point.The drive or drives can be selected from this screen. Since thecontroller is only equipped with a single drive, the drive is alreadyselected by being highlighted in blue. Press [Enter] to begin creating anew volume on the selected disk.

26. A menu will appear offering several choices in which to create thevolume. The only selection available at this time is Allocate fromfree space. Press [Enter] to continue.

27. The amount of free space on the selected drive appears next on thescreen. Press [Enter] to continue.

28. The next step is to define a name for the volume. Any name may beused but Universal recommends using OS/2 for consistency. Press[Enter] to continue.

29. Next, enter the size of the volume to be created. The orange flashingbox contains a default size for the volume. Press [Enter] to use thedefault size.

NOTE The entire hard drive can be used as illustrated here, or it can be dividedinto multiple volumes, each of which will be treated as a different drivewith its own drive letter. If multiple volumes are desired, enter a smallersize for the first volume and the remaining space can be used to createother volumes.Universal Instruments supports use of a single volume using the entiredrive. This document will not offer advice on creating multiple volumes.

30. The main screen now appears showing the volumes that were createdand the sizes of the volumes. The size shown as nnnn in the examplescreen will vary depending on the physical size of the drive.

31. Press the [F3] key and a new menu will pop up. Use the arrow key tomove down to Save the changes and exit. Press [Enter] to continue.

32. The system will now display several closing instructions. OS/2 will beinstalled on the newly defined volume in the next section of thisdocument. Remove CD 2 of 2 from the drive and reinstall the boot CD,disk 1 of 2. Press the [Ctrl] [Alt] and [Delete] keys at the same time toreboot the system.
